- W3087515731 abstract "The Fusarium species are the common cause of most plant diseases. They are known to infect all parts of the plant and induce cell death. During their growth on a host plant, they produce an array of toxins that are both phytotoxic and mycotoxic. In plants, during infection, these toxins are known to modulate plant physiology, favoring Fusarium colonization and multiplication. These toxins remain on the infected agriculture products and enter the food chain, causing mycotoxicosis in domestic animals, livestock, and humans. Mycotoxins have been reported in various food products such as cereals, legumes, pulses, processed food products, fish, and meat. Strict regulations have been imposed on the import of agriculture goods contaminated with mycotoxins to protect humans and livestock from the potential harm caused by mycotoxins. Therefore, there is a need to understand the complex network of toxin production, regulation, and secretion as well as its effect on living forms. This chapter reviews the various toxins produced by the Fusarium species and their impact on plant, animal, and human health." @default.
